Man Arrested for Burning Daughter's Private Part in Ondo

Paul was arrested by the Ondo State Police Command for allegedly inflicting severe burns on his 10-year-old daughter's private part using a hot iron, following an incident of bedwetting. The event occurred on a Sunday, and the police received a report leading to the arrest on Thursday.
The victim was rushed to the Federal Medical Centre in Owo for treatment, where the extent of her injuries was observed. The Commission for Women Affairs in Ondo State has taken up the matter on behalf of the state government.
Abayomi Jimoh, the police public relations officer, confirmed the incident and stated that the case has been transferred to the gender unit for further investigation. Felix Ohagwu, the Commissioner of Police, condemned the act, describing it as cruel and inhuman, and reiterated the command's commitment to protecting vulnerable members of society from abuse and violence.
